What they do

A Physician (Other) diagnoses and treats illness and injuries in patients. May specialize in working with a particular group of people (such as children), or a particular area of health care and treatment (such as cardiology, oncology, surgery, radiology or anesthesiology). Works from a private practice or within a hospital or larger healthcare facility.

Job Description

Pulmonary & Critical Care Specialist Opportunity Etowah County, Alabama LifeHealth, PC dba Regional Clinic is seeking a dedicated and compassionate Pulmonary & Critical Care Specialist to join our growing healthcare team in Etowah County, Alabama. This is an excellent opportunity for a physician who is committed to providing high-quality patient care while working in a collaborative and supportive clinical environment. The ideal candidate will be responsible for diagnosing, treating, and managing patients with acute and chronic pulmonary diseases, as well as critically ill patients requiring specialized care. Responsibilities include evaluating patients, developing treatment plans, collaborating with multidisciplinary healthcare professionals, and ensuring the highest standards of patient outcomes. Candidates should possess strong clinical skills, excellent communication abilities, and a passion for delivering patient-centered care. We offer a competitive compensation package, comprehensive benefits, and the opportunity to practice in a community-focused setting that values both professional growth and work-life balance.
